What Causes Severe Cough, Tightness In The Neck And Headache?

I have ben diagnosed with an aneurysm on left proximal middle cerebral or internal carotid artery at approx. 7mm. I have had all the test and an angiogram and they think it is to much of a risk to use coils to fix it because it also involves a vessel. they are talking about possibly clipping it or just monitoring it for awhile. I m 59 weigh 205 lbs and 5 foot 8 have smoked since was 17 and have done drugs including cocaine about 25 or so years ago for about a 10 year period. I have had pnemonia, bronchitis, sinus infection and ear in infection all since the begging of Sept. And had a pain on the right side of y head for approx. 3 weeks straight during this time. That s how they found the aneurism. But they say there are really no symtoms for aneurisms. I am well not but still have a bad cough. I also have pain in head of and on as well as a tightening in my neck .And many time little sharp pains shooting from my neck. I also have 2 bulging disks in my neck. Are these symtoms of the bulging disks or maybe a pinched nerve? I don t feel I can continue like this if they choose to monitor because I will not know if these a symtoms of the aneurism bleeding.
